Description

This sixteen-volume set brings together editions of William Whewell's (1794-1886) major writings. It contains two of most well-known works by this British philosopher and historian of science, the "History of the Inductive Sciences" and "The Philosophy of the Inductive Sciences". These books established Whewell as one of the leading philosophers of science. The set contains writings on many subjects including scientific research, physics, mathematics, ethics, law, university education, natural theology, church architecture, political economy and the history and philosophy of science.
